We have reviewed the annual report of Network 18 Media & Investments (Network18)for FY2009. The highlights of the same are presented below.Operating highlights Fiscal year 2009 was an extremely difficult year for the Network18 group. Withthe majority of its businesses being in an investment/expansion mode, thedownturn in the advertisement market affected the group’s operating performanceadversely. Thus while the company recorded an increase of 17% year on year (yoy)to Rs760.2 crore, it had an operating loss of Rs200 crore and a net loss of Rs181.9crore for the year.Performance of

As is visible from the above table, in FY2009 Television Eighteen (TV18)’s reported
a hefty loss due to stagnant revenues in business news segment and substantial
tapering of the growth rate in the revenues of Web18 and Newswire18. On the
other hand, the cost structure continued to increase due to increase in competition
in the news business and launch of in.com during the year. For IBN18 the bright
spot is the performance of the Hindi general entertainment channel (GEC) Colors
(housed in Viacom18 in which IBN18 has a 50% stake). The channel has managed
to be consistently amongst the top two channels in the genre and promises hefty
advertising and subscription revenues going ahead.
Fund mobilisation in Network18
To ensure adequate funds for new ventures during the year the company raised
~Rs204 crore through the issue of partly convertible preference shares and another
~Rs50 crore through the conversion of one crore warrants by promoters. The debt
as on the Balance Sheet date increased by ~Rs300 crore to Rs1,385 crore in FY2009.
Also, after FY2009 the company has raised another ~Rs525 crore till date through
the placement of equity/convertible instruments to promoters and qualified
institutions, and its debt level has increased to ~Rs1,800 crore. Thus, the equity of
the company has expanded 2.25x FY2008 till date. On the one hand, the company
has managed to raise funds to sustain the growth momentum of the businesses in
gestation, on the other hand, the recent equity infusions have led to the trimming
down of its gearing ratio from 2.9x as on March 31, 2009 to 1.7x as on date.
While the cash and bank balances, and liquid investments as on Balance Sheet
date were ~Rs340 crore, with the equity infusions after March 31, 2009 and the
incremental debt, the cash level is believed to have increased to ~Rs1,150
crore. We believe that this is sufficient to meet the funding requirements in
the near term.
